Commit graph

2357 commits

Author SHA1 Message Date
Ori Livneh c2a6262807 Remove IE6 CSS hover support
The hover effect is not a basic usability requirement.
Having this ancient cruft in our HTML depresses me.

Change-Id: I0ca5b3b6a6037a9ec733283c656996969cc020e3
2016-03-01 23:19:22 +00:00
Timo Tijhof 600abc4103 Make vectorMenu expand as tabs in IE6
Right now, Vector loads the csshover.htc extension in order to
emulate CSS :hover support in IE6.

This commit makes the vectorMenu expand as basic tabs instead.
Thus allowing us to remove the csshover.htc extension.

Note that the "page action" vector menu (p-cactions) is only created if it
contains items. By default, the only actions in this menu are actions for
logged-in users. For logged-out users, the menu isn't even on the page.

The tabs aren't pretty, but they don't look broken either.

Change-Id: Ibf2332ab0a0d9d7ba3ec03665ad61ca287750ad3
2016-03-01 23:16:34 +00:00
Translation updater bot e9b5881b0f Localisation updates from https://translatewiki.net.
Change-Id: Ia868797315036e61bc3171bb2f3755bfe7be2959
2016-03-01 21:23:17 +01:00
Translation updater bot 75f3174084 Localisation updates from https://translatewiki.net.
Change-Id: I59df4723d01b38c824ab68a00a045e10195f49f9
2016-02-29 22:35:32 +01:00
David Lynch d7bb03f11d oojs-ui.styles is now oojs-ui-core.styles
Bug: T127742
Change-Id: Ic32f721cd5fd5d7cf524c83fefd39c490a94f2d1
2016-02-29 10:59:59 -06:00
Translation updater bot 2c0987daca Localisation updates from https://translatewiki.net.
Change-Id: Ie156af7a591cc95927222a9c8caecb57f7d76c92
2016-02-25 21:55:28 +01:00
Translation updater bot c9503a543b Localisation updates from https://translatewiki.net.
Change-Id: Ia6449eeb1a12a18d2a9bb7bbd4b57c7f00767012
2016-02-24 21:48:30 +01:00
Translation updater bot e2a0c8ebe3 Localisation updates from https://translatewiki.net.
Change-Id: Ie972cb08159329dcc425222f703e2ca97da594c4
2016-02-23 22:16:57 +01:00
Matt Russell f71e92733a Remove mediawiki.sectionAnchor
The feature was reverted in 5205405385397782b5288b429f49c9d8c97ac6c6 almost a
year ago, so it's pretty safe to say this styling is unnecessary.

This essentially reverts 2466e550e5.

Change-Id: I88b6465d5554d334cc34893bb0acf548a5fc440b
2016-02-23 18:49:01 +11:00
Translation updater bot 40e800623d Localisation updates from https://translatewiki.net.
Change-Id: Iafe3b74621d2ee771d6af517b134568523ac023a
2016-02-20 22:03:58 +01:00
Ori Livneh cbad669fa5 Compress PNGs with zopflipng
Zopfli is the most efficient DEFLATE compression algorithm, trading run-time
performance for file sizes that are typically 3-8% smaller than those produced
by zlib with the maximum compression setting. Its output is Deflate-compatible,
so no specialized decoder is needed.

This change was created by running zopflipng against all the PNG files in this
repository. The exact invocation was:

  git ls-files --exclude-per-directory=.gitignore -- '*.png' \|
    parallel zopflipng -m -y --iterations=1000 --filters=01234mepb {} {} \;

Files which zopflipng was not able to compress more efficiently were left unmodified.

Change-Id: Iffb64007f312cc3afcd335a636847d42648b10f5
Task: T127608
2016-02-20 20:35:56 +00:00
Translation updater bot 738d4efa33 Localisation updates from https://translatewiki.net.
Change-Id: I8af4d2fd9b5eb17a250af79eaf01501fea1050e7
2016-02-19 21:51:23 +01:00
Translation updater bot 1ed457a192 Localisation updates from https://translatewiki.net.
Change-Id: I47488aebbb75a0d19abbdd8974c840b841e038b8
2016-02-16 22:47:43 +01:00
Translation updater bot 3004aff5a2 Localisation updates from https://translatewiki.net.
Change-Id: I1a3b9a0f61bf41179d946519e4c19235f648fd25
2016-02-12 21:50:18 +01:00
Translation updater bot 6b00d80ad4 Localisation updates from https://translatewiki.net.
Change-Id: Iac939a7bc30fc9432ce475b6de71577062ad02ab
2016-02-11 21:27:28 +01:00
Translation updater bot ab463eceab Localisation updates from https://translatewiki.net.
Change-Id: I72ccd96170e07b7f5d04895fdb0250c9587b6949
2016-02-09 21:25:13 +01:00
Translation updater bot d400a0ba93 Localisation updates from https://translatewiki.net.
Change-Id: I5ed159de0fac17a3e80744ee1dba9dc4a4040c30
2016-02-08 22:00:39 +01:00
Ed Sanders 1cce1de1be Apply global overlay z-index to ve-ui-overlay-global
VE keeps the global windowmanager inside a global overlay div,
which has a default z-index of 1. Ensure this is overriden in
Vector. Requires extra specificity due to stylesheet load order.

Bug: T126135
Change-Id: I5ebb4e59e3714dfaa3d755ecf6285009efe7b62a
2016-02-06 21:40:40 +00:00
Translation updater bot 061fe34e4b Localisation updates from https://translatewiki.net.
Change-Id: Iad9d6257c5fa7d9ea380d829b01f6f0bf292aed6
2016-02-04 22:00:49 +01:00
jdlrobson 3603dce8ea Allow styles to run on mobile
Any skins. prefixed ResourceLoader style modules are okay to run on mobile
given they should only run in the context of the skin.

See I7c000165c61a4bd2094f23b6ffd96335f7f7818f
with that patch and the following enabled:
$wgMFDefaultSkinClass = 'SkinVector';
$wgVectorResponsive = true;

you'll be able to use the Vector skin in mobile mode.

Change-Id: I7b796385ce9786c2c7900e5acc36b1b4dbbb5b97
2016-01-29 16:16:50 +00:00
Translation updater bot 738ed2bf83 Localisation updates from https://translatewiki.net.
Change-Id: Iac9383f1318057facb712b2f90f2890d6f690984
2016-01-28 20:56:17 +01:00
Translation updater bot b7e590c9c3 Localisation updates from https://translatewiki.net.
Change-Id: I5eed09d16265e7357c24208ae6e28bf9fdf0b9bd
2016-01-26 23:47:54 +01:00
Derk-Jan Hartman 3ca33440f4 .redirectMsg needs to be 0 height
It wasn't because ".mw-body p" introduces a margin, causing an
undesired extra spacing on redirect pages.

Change-Id: I53f63703b086ff6b28c1fb5325ee6693e3322390
2016-01-26 20:12:40 +01:00
Translation updater bot 7763eea4bd Localisation updates from https://translatewiki.net.
Change-Id: I8e0065abe061ddc38fc7aaf4507dfbd71fbd31ac
2016-01-19 21:02:41 +01:00
Paladox 0f7f31f519 Update grunt-jscs to 2.6.0
Change-Id: I765880ee81a466f302dd677372e32ad0a3ff302e
2016-01-19 14:26:27 +00:00
Translation updater bot ee5be042dc Localisation updates from https://translatewiki.net.
Change-Id: If7325fcdee80cef83bb467907c5097807331e22e
2016-01-18 21:22:59 +01:00
Translation updater bot 6070c3c86e Localisation updates from https://translatewiki.net.
Change-Id: I6e82f7d08c21ffe9dbd9c5ef7ef56415a50896db
2016-01-16 01:27:30 +01:00
Translation updater bot ed782fb8e6 Localisation updates from https://translatewiki.net.
Change-Id: I9e362ff2db1b3cbc12574e2755be443b922fce23
2016-01-11 22:32:50 +01:00
Translation updater bot 229eca6590 Localisation updates from https://translatewiki.net.
Change-Id: Ia5ee230681e120b6417c5ca1e86312c7342bc73e
2016-01-10 22:53:40 +01:00
Translation updater bot aac8166225 Localisation updates from https://translatewiki.net.
Change-Id: I69e59fd6eb51407baf17afc31cd7ee066f807fb7
2016-01-08 22:03:06 +01:00
Translation updater bot c09ae8fcd1 Localisation updates from https://translatewiki.net.
Change-Id: I248fbd3a7d7aae8e9f2fca7065aa2a28bc324a42
2016-01-05 22:08:57 +01:00
Translation updater bot bf4f7bb647 Localisation updates from https://translatewiki.net.
Change-Id: I072fe81d79a8da3084bcc51c3dc633b12be4ea90
2016-01-02 20:46:33 +01:00
jenkins-bot e08ace7e2f Merge "Increase transparent background canvas of external link icons" 2015-12-29 12:22:57 +00:00
Michael Holloway 37812d74ac Increase transparent background canvas of external link icons
The external link icon looked uncomfortably close to the following
character in the unusual situation in which the following character
was a quotation mark or something other than a period.  This gives it
just a bit more breathing room.

Bug: T121002
Change-Id: Ib907368fda77df044fe6a1e17870a7c0c2542f8e
2015-12-29 13:16:41 +01:00
Paladox 76b668eaf5 Update grunt-jsonlint to 1.0.7 and MW codesniffer to 0.5.1
Change-Id: If8c4cc68156467746a679144039b978fe0247401
2015-12-29 11:33:41 +00:00
Translation updater bot 3fcbf642dd Localisation updates from https://translatewiki.net.
Change-Id: I228045c015e56c515d2648e6eb3179a30887d8f1
2015-12-26 20:42:54 +01:00
Translation updater bot 3a7a795642 Localisation updates from https://translatewiki.net.
Change-Id: I0c0bece8345f299c54c856324703e0e5ef8ef5c2
2015-12-20 22:14:13 +01:00
jenkins-bot 6b10fe7daf Merge "Actually apply personal bar z-index hack to modal OOUI window managers" 2015-12-18 22:51:02 +00:00
Translation updater bot 4f66ccb5b6 Localisation updates from https://translatewiki.net.
Change-Id: I7d75950563dd42b6c3248418187d4cf0bc64e313
2015-12-18 23:12:15 +01:00
Bartosz Dziewoński 7f977f572d Actually apply personal bar z-index hack to modal OOUI window managers
Follow-up to 15a990b888. That didn't
work, the module is not named 'ooui'. And had it worked, it'd have
removed all the regular OOjs UI styles from the Vector skin, by
replacing them instead of adding.

Bug: T105300
Change-Id: Ic11147e9800788152621402eef7819191024aa71
2015-12-18 22:30:23 +01:00
saper 0f74eae0d6 We are Vector, not vector
Bug: T121490
Bug: T117856
Change-Id: Icfcefa5b460119963aebbbe980f31fce3c95a6a0
2015-12-16 09:57:37 +01:00
Translation updater bot 367bac1dbd Localisation updates from https://translatewiki.net.
Change-Id: I64635bd76cd752290268a2e251b672f27a65b0d1
2015-12-14 21:49:24 +01:00
Translation updater bot 3917ca4b18 Localisation updates from https://translatewiki.net.
Change-Id: I01bf329f6a340a9fc6d1e490c2276ce84ab70fca
2015-12-12 22:13:15 +01:00
jenkins-bot 83e2ea3c78 Merge "Update grunt-jscs to 2.5.0" 2015-12-12 01:59:10 +00:00
Translation updater bot 6a595c604e Localisation updates from https://translatewiki.net.
Change-Id: I54f66b6de84be9c6a452553267f469af7b523892
2015-12-11 23:20:53 +01:00
Translation updater bot 30c5979608 Localisation updates from https://translatewiki.net.
Change-Id: I11691fff845a533a0c26b6c2a7522a2c1fbde3b9
2015-12-10 22:20:48 +01:00
This, that and the other 5a10091acc Make "Not logged in" gray text WCAG AA compliant
Follows up 9285a2ae91.

Change-Id: I92157a694d46e198538c1279abd4e37f2abb4bbf
2015-12-10 20:47:13 +11:00
Paladox f43716fcfe Update grunt-jscs to 2.5.0
Change-Id: I79bda05766997f4bb73b8948215ed1b41c3e2d49
2015-12-09 22:13:37 +00:00
Timo Tijhof 9285a2ae91 Make placeholder in logged-out personal bar greyed out
Follows-up ea335eb55d.

Bug: T112724
Change-Id: Ic943b10c3656a3dad7add9a1f67492f184beeeed
2015-12-09 19:20:01 +00:00
Translation updater bot a6ca7527c2 Localisation updates from https://translatewiki.net.
Change-Id: I23d00083ebd7ac75e8b418e9c54c30878fbf8acc
2015-12-08 22:05:50 +01:00